[Rubinstein-Taybi syndrome and juvenile glaucoma]

Klin Monbl Augenheilkd. 1983 Jul;183(1):47-9. doi: 10.1055/s-2008-1054871.
[Article in German]

Abstract

In a six-year-old girl with Rubinstein-Taybi syndrome the ophthalmological findings were as follows: bushy brows, hypertelorism, epicanthus, an antimongoloid slant to the eyelids and hyperopia with an alternating convergent squint. In the sixth year of life juvenile glaucoma with deep cupping of the disk was found.
